Leaching Effect on Phosphate Rock

This study investigates the leaching effect of uranium from ground phosphate rock using an alkaline solution, aiming to enhance extraction efficiency. The methodology involved applying X-ray diffraction (XRD), thermogravimetric analysis (TGA), and e-spectrometric analyses to characterize the solid fraction. Results indicated that while the extraction yield was poor, significant quantities of uranium and carbonate were retrieved from the mineral francolite, which contains uranium in different oxidation states (+4 and +6). This research highlights the complexity of uranium compounds present in phosphatic minerals and emphasizes the potential for utilizing alkaline leaching as a method for uranium decontamination in the phosphate fertilizer industry. The findings suggest that although traditional methods are employed for uranium extraction, an improved alkaline leaching approach offers a cost-effective alternative, warranting further investigation into its application for reducing radioactive contamination in phosphate derivatives.
